Why MCAs hit retail harder
Retail runs on inventory turns. Merchandise sits as capital until it sells. Buying for Q4 happens in Q2-Q3; revenue arrives in Q4-Q1. MCA daily withdrawals don't adjust for this cycle, inventory loans that peak just before revenue peaks become impossible to service if MCA ACH is simultaneously draining operating accounts.
E-commerce has amplified the pressure on brick-and-mortar retail. Many MCA-burdened retailers we see have been absorbing declining foot traffic while payment obligations stayed constant.

How does BDA's settlement process fit retail businesses?
We typically structure retail settlement programs around the seasonal revenue pattern. For holiday-dependent retailers, program payments lighten in Q2-Q3 and weight toward Q4-Q1. Most MCA lenders accept this when BDA presents the structure with revenue documentation.
For inventory-heavy retailers, we coordinate with inventory financing lenders (if present) to avoid collateral priority disputes.
